Skip to main content

From practice to theory in designing autonomous agents

  • Conference paper
  • First Online:
Distributed Artificial Intelligence Architecture and Modelling (DAI 1995)

Part of the book series: Lecture Notes in Computer Science ((LNAI,volume 1087))

Included in the following conference series:

Abstract

The purpose of this paper is to introduce some principles, in the form of assumptions, which could be useful to consider in developing agents architecture. These principles provide design guidelines concerning agent and group structuring, communication, decision making, and computational aspects for agent cooperation. They generate requirements and constraints for cooperative agents development.

These principles have been derived from the CooperA experience in designing and implementing architectural frameworks for agent cooperation. In particular, basic characteristics of autonomous agents have been formalised in a computational model.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. J. S. Aitken, F. Schmalhofer, N.R. Shadbolt, “A Knowlegdge Level Characterisation of Multi-Agent Systems,” in The 1994 Workshop on Agent Theories, Architectures, and Languages, ECAI-94, Amsterdam, August 1994.

    Google Scholar 

  2. N. Avouris, M. Van Liedekerke, L. Sommaruga: “Evaluating the CooperA Experiment: the transition from an Expert System Module to a D.A.I. Testbed for Cooperating Experts”, presented at the 9th D.A.I. Workshop, Washington, USA, Sept. 1989.

    Google Scholar 

  3. P.R. Cohen and C.R. Perrault, Elements of a Plan-Based Theory of Speech Acts, Cognitive Science 3, 177–212, 1979.

    Google Scholar 

  4. L. Gasser, C. Braganza, N. Herman; “MACE: a flexible testbed for Distributed A.I. research,” in “Distributed Artificial Intelligence, M. N. Huhns (editor), 119–152, Pitman Publishing, London, Morgan Kaufmann Publishers, San Mateo CA, 1987.

    Google Scholar 

  5. J. L. Jones and A. M. Flynn, Mobile Robots, A.K. Peters, Wellesley MA, 1993.

    Google Scholar 

  6. F. Mondada, E. Franzi and P. Ienne, “Mobile robot miniaturisation: A tool for investigation in control algorithms”, in Proceedings of the Third International Symposium on Expeirmental Robotics, Kioto Japan, 1993.

    Google Scholar 

  7. A. Newell, The Knowledge Level, Artificial Intelligence, 18, 87–127, 1982.

    Google Scholar 

  8. L. Sommaruga,: “Cooperative Heuristics for Autonomous Agents: an Artificial Intelligence Perspective,” PhD Thesis, Nottingham University (UK), June 1993.

    Google Scholar 

  9. Sommaruga, L. and Shadbolt, N. (1994), The Cooperative Heuristics Approach for Autonomous Agents, in Cooperative Knowledge Base Systems — CKBS'94 Conference, Keele, UK, June 1994.

    Google Scholar 

  10. L. Sommaruga, N. Avouris, M. Van Liedekerke: “The Evolution of the CooperA Platform”, to appear (late 95) in Foundations of Distributed Artificial Intelligence, G. O'Hare and N. Jennings editors, Wiley Inter-Science, Sixth-Generation Computer Technology Series.

    Google Scholar 

  11. L. Sommaruga, E.M. Montera Viñuela, N. Paton Carrasco: “An Architecture for Autonomous Robots Simulation,” Third International Symposium on Intelligent Robotic Systems — SIRS 95, Pisa (Italy), 10–14 July 1995.

    Google Scholar 

  12. B.J. Wielinga, A.TH. Schreiber and J.A. Breuker, “KADS: A Modelling Approach to Knowledge Engineering — 1991-,” Knowledge Acquisition, 4, (1), 1992.

    Google Scholar 

  13. L.A. Zadeh and E. Polak, “System Theory,” Mc Graw-Hill, 1969.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Chengqi Zhang Dickson Lukose

Rights and permissions

Reprints and permissions

Copyright information

© 1996 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Sommaruga, L., Catenazzi, N. (1996). From practice to theory in designing autonomous agents. In: Zhang, C., Lukose, D. (eds) Distributed Artificial Intelligence Architecture and Modelling. DAI 1995. Lecture Notes in Computer Science, vol 1087.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-61314-5_26

Download citation

  • DOI: https://doi.org/10.1007/3-540-61314-5_26

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-61314-5

  • Online ISBN: 978-3-540-68456-5

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ics